You asked. We listened.

Due to overwhelming demand, we’re extending the deadline to apply for Startup Battlefield 200 at TechCrunch Disrupt 2025. You now have 7 more days to make your move.

This is your shot at Disrupt’s most competitive, highest-visibility startup program. A launchpad that has changed the trajectory of hundreds of companies — and we’re giving you one more week to join them.  You can learn more about the competition here.

Still on the table:

  • Free exhibit space for all 3 days of Disrupt
  • Prime exposure to 10,000+ investors, press, and founders
  • VIP investor roundtables and SB200-only masterclasses
  • Inclusion in the official Disrupt app
  • A chance to pitch on the legendary Disrupt stage
  • $100,000 in equity-free prize money
